About this role

Major Requirement: Oil & Gas Experience


Job Location: Lagos, Nigeria



Job Type: Full-Time



Job Purpose/ Objectives:

  • The Treasury Coordinator will be responsible for managing and forecasting cash across the group in the short, medium, and long term.



Principal Accountabilities:

  • Oversee the company’s banking infrastructure, ensuring timely execution of naira and FX payments.
  • Manage cash flow and liquidity, guaranteeing the company’s ability to meet obligations while optimizing reserves.
  • Handle indirect tax profiles such as WHT, VAT, and NCD, ensuring compliance and risk minimization.
  • Liaise with banks on debt management and currency exchange processes, mitigating risk.
  • Enforce treasury policies, oversee vendor onboarding, and manage accounts payable through the 3-way match system.
  • Prepare bank reconciliations across all business entities and play vital role in the company’s annual audit by providing well-documented treasury information.
  • Maintain loan repayment schedules, ensuring timely payments to banks and external partners.
  • Set up payments on banking platforms and prepare fund transfer documents.
  • Ensure sufficient funds are available to meet ongoing operational and capital investment requirements.
  • Maintain banking and credit rating agency relationships.
  • Monitor the activities of third parties handling outsourced treasury functions on behalf of the company.
  • Maintain and recommend policies and procedures that ensure adequate control over treasury activities.
  • Ensure all banking and signatory requirements are up to date.
  • Conduct month-end duties such as balance sheet reconciliations and entries.
  • Ensure compliance with all financial covenants, working closely with the corporate finance team.
  • Provide guidance and assistance to the business as required.
  • Perform user administration duties on direct banking systems.
  • Ensure systems are fully utilized to manage treasury operations efficiently.
  • Ensure compliance with all control procedures.
  • Supervises junior treasury staff and Accounts Payable team and ensures compliance with policies and procedures.
  • Responsible for managing company cash flow, investments, and liquidity positions.
  • Ensures proper allocation of funds and adherence to budgetary constraints.
  • Perform all other duties that are necessary and reasonably attached to this Treasury Coordinator position and the fulfillment of its responsibilities.
  • Any other responsibilities as assigned by the Chief Financial Officer.



Job Requirements:

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s/HND deg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ics or a related field.
  • Candidate must have one of the following certifications:
  • ACA, ACCA, CPA or related accounting certification.



Knowledge, Skills & Competencies:

  • Strong understanding of financial risk management, debt financing, and FX risk mitigation.
  • Knowledge and experience in Nigerian taxation and all statutory reporting requirements is essential.
  • Must be versatile in International Financial Reporting Standards in the context of oil and gas industry.
  • Knowledge of information systems implementation methodologies, governance and control will be an added advantage.
  • Must excel in oral and written English language.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Outlook, PowerPoint, Excel) for reporting and analysis.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ills.
  • Ability to handle confidential information with discretion.
  • Self-motivated and capable of working with minimal supervision.



Experience

  • Minimum of 8 years’ experience in a Treasury role or subdivision in the Finance department of a large organization.
  • Experience in the Oil and Gas upstream industry will be an added advantage.
